Silverback Tempered Glass

Tempered safety glass is a type of glass that has been treated through a process of thermal or chemical tempering to enhance its strength and safety characteristics. This process involves heating the glass to a high temperature and then rapidly cooling it, which creates compressive stresses on the surface while the interior remains in tension. As a result, tempered glass is significantly stronger than regular glass of the same thickness, making it resistant to breakage under impact. When tempered glass does break, it fractures into small, relatively harmless pieces instead of sharp shards, significantly reducing the risk of injury. These properties make tempered safety glass ideal for applications where safety is paramount, such as in shower enclosures, furniture, and architectural installations where strength and protection against accidental breakage are essential considerations.

Advantages of Tempered Safety Glass

Strength:

Tempered glass is much stronger than regular glass. It undergoes a special heating and rapid cooling process that makes it up to four to five times stronger than standard glass of the same thickness. This makes it more resistant to impact and bending forces.

Heat Resistance:

Tempered glass can withstand higher temperatures than regular glass. This makes it suitable for use in applications where it may be exposed to heat, such as oven doors, fireplace screens, and cookware.

Safety:

When tempered glass breaks, it shatters into small, relatively harmless pieces instead of sharp shards like regular glass. This reduces the risk of injury in case of breakage, making it safer for use in areas where accidents are more likely, such as in doors, shower enclosures, and car windows.

Durability:
